Volcano | Definition, Types, & Facts | Britannica
https://www.britannica.com/science/volcano
WEB5 days ago · Volcano, vent in the crust of Earth or another planet or satellite, from which issue eruptions of molten rock, hot rock fragments, and hot gases. The term volcano can also refer to the landform created by the accumulation of solidified lava and volcanic debris near the vent.

What Is a Volcano? | NASA Space Place – NASA Science for Kids
https://spaceplace.nasa.gov/volcanoes2/en/
WEB6 days ago · A volcano is an opening on the surface of a planet or moon that allows material warmer than its surroundings to escape from its interior. When this material escapes, it causes an eruption. An eruption can be explosive, sending material high into the sky. Or it can be calmer, with gentle flows of material.

Forces of Nature - National Geographic Society
https://www.nationalgeographic.org/forces-nature/volcanoes.html
WEBForces of Nature. What is a volcano? A volcano is an opening in the Earth's surface through which lava, volcanic ash, and gases escape. Ancient people believed that volcanoes were under the control of the gods. In fact, the word volcano comes from Vulcan, the Roman god of fire.
